Пожалуйста, представьте арифметическое выражение a+bx+cyz в формате программы на языке Паскаль

  • 51
Пожалуйста, представьте арифметическое выражение a+bx+cyz в формате программы на языке Паскаль.
Зимний_Мечтатель_2441
29
Конечно! Давайте преобразуем арифметическое выражение \(a+bx+cyz\) в формат программы на языке Паскаль.

Для этого мы будем использовать операторы и переменные языка программирования Паскаль. Вам понадобится объявить переменные \(a\), \(b\), \(c\), \(x\), \(y\) и \(z\) целочисленного типа. Вот как будет выглядеть код:

pascal
var
a, b, c, x, y, z: integer;
result: integer;

begin
// Ввод значений переменных a, b, c, x, y и z
write("Введите значение переменной a: ");
readln(a);

write("Введите значение переменной b: ");
readln(b);

write("Введите значение переменной c: ");
readln(c);

write("Введите значение переменной x: ");
readln(x);

write("Введите значение переменной y: ");
readln(y);

write("Введите значение переменной z: ");
readln(z);

// Вычисление значения выражения a+bx+cyz
result := a + b * x + c * y * z;

// Вывод результата
writeln("Значение выражения a+bx+cyz равно: ", result);

end.


Данный код объявляет переменные \(a\), \(b\), \(c\), \(x\), \(y\) и \(z\) как целочисленные. Затем он запрашивает у пользователя значения для этих переменных с помощью функции `readln`. Далее, значение выражения \(a+bx+cyz\) присваивается переменной `result`. И, наконец, результат выводится на экран с помощью функции `writeln`.

Таким образом, когда вы запустите эту программу и введете значения переменных \(a\), \(b\), \(c\), \(x\), \(y\) и \(z\), она вычислит и выведет значение выражения \(a+bx+cyz\).

Надеюсь, это решение понятно!